Inspector’s narrative

What the inspector wrote

Additional droppings were observed under the chair. Admin spoke to LPA at 1:10 p.m. and stated pest control came out in September 2022. Pest control advised us that there are entry points in the house the rats are coming in. Staff have since fenced off those entry points. Admin added that there is no more rat problem. LPA Ascencio stated that LPA observed rat dropping throughout the facility. If the facility did not have anymore rats, there should not have been any rat droppings observed. Admin stated the rat droppings were not removed accordingly. Based on interviews and observation, the allegation Licensee failed to keep the facility free of rodents and/or insects is deemed substantiated at this time. Pursuant to Title 22 Division 6 Chapter 8 of the CA Code of Regulations, the following deficiencies were cited (refer to LIC 9099-D): Exit interview conducted, today's reports, civil penalty and appeal rights were reviewed and emailed to the Administrator.

What does Type A vs Type B mean?

Type A. Serious citation. Imminent or substantial risk to children. The regulator requires corrective action immediately and may impose a civil penalty.

Type B. Lower-severity citation. Corrective action required, no imminent risk. The regulator monitors compliance on the next visit.

  • 87303(a)Type B

    Maintain facility in clean, safe, sanitary condition

    87303 Maintenance and Operation (a) The facility shall be clean, safe, sanitary and in good repair at all times.This requirement is not met as evidenced by: Based on interviews and observation,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above as rat droppings were observed throughout the facility which poses a potential health, safety and personal rights risk to persons in care.
